Hang in there, it gets better.
The first 50 pages of this book were a hard slog. If you are reading it with a specific problem in mind, you will be tempted to compare your situation to the concepts the author is trying to introduce, which will be frustrating. This will be particularly true if you are part of a church that is already exceptionally inclusive of people with mental illness, autism, physical and psychological issues, etc., because you may feel like there is not much here for you in the early chapters.Later in the book, however, he talks about specific problems. For example, what do you do about a church that tries so hard to be nice that it doesn't confront damaging behavior when it does occur? Or how do you bring someone back into covenant when they are hurting others? There were enough short case studies and specifics in the book to make it worthwhile. I am glad I read it, and that I stuck out the general admonitions about labelling people.
